Ayudha Puja is traditionally done on the ninth day of the Navaratri Festival. Customarily, implements used for livelihood are worshipped on this day, a symbolic affair reminding man of Supreme Divine grace.

 

Ayudha Puja was celebrated on 17th October 2018 at 10 am at the DSBA Departmental Library. Dr [ Brig] Sandes-Principal, DSBA; Dr Veena K N -Dean, DSBA; Prof Nikitha Sreekantha-HOD, Faculty, Administrative Staff, Students were present on this joyous occasion. The students made a beautiful Rangoli at the entrance of the Management block as well as the puja location.

                             

The venue for the puja was festooned with plantain and mango leaves and the photograph of the God was decorated with flowers. The tools and all implement of vocation were first cleaned. They were smeared with turmeric, sandal wood paste and Kumkum by Ms. Sandhya and Ms Rajeshwari. On the pedestal, Mr Naveen and Mr Lokesh placed books, scissors and other objects of use in the college for worship.

Dr Shantha Shaivalini lit the lamps. Prof.Harikrishna made an offering of fruits, sweets and flowers to the deity while Dr Shaivalini chanted hymns and mantras. He lit the incense sticks, rang the brass bell and performed aarthi. Later, the holy water and prasad was offered to all present.

To get rid of all evils, soon after the puja rituals, an ash gourd [decorated with vermillion and turmeric] and a coconut was smashed at the college entrance.

Before the staff dispersed, on behalf of the college management, Mr Lokesh distributed sweets. The Principal and the Dean wished everyone for Dussehra festival.
